Running the game:
1) Call on the students one at a time. I like to go straight down the rows.
2) Give the students a few minutes to write down the coordinates.
3) Once called on, only give them a few seconds to answer. This will ensure that they are keeping up with their list and will waste less time.

For Quick Games:
If you don’t have time to sink all of the ships you could have them just sink:
- Ships from one quadrant
- parallel ships
- translations, rotations, or reflection
- orange ships
